Web Whiskey or whisky How to spell it Both spellings of the word whiskey and whisky are correct The tricky part is matching the right spelling with the right country of origin If you re talking about a drink that s been made in Scotland Canada or Japan use the spelling without the e whisky

Web Scotch Whisky Scotch Whisky is always spelled without the e In order to be officially called Scotch whisky The spirit needs to mature in oak for at least three years Production and maturation must take place in Scotland Single malt Scotch whisky must be made from 100 malted barley Find out more about how Scotch whisky is made here

Web Scotch whisky Scottish Gaelic uisge beatha na h Alba Scots Scots whisky whiskie whusk e y pronounced ski 1 often simply called whisky or Scotch is malt whisky or grain whisky or a blend of the two made in Scotland All Scotch whisky was originally made from malted barley

Web Jul 11 2023 nbsp 0183 32 Scotch whisky and Irish whiskey aren t only differentiated by their spellings Scotch is generally made from malted barley or grain and undergoes two distillations while Irish whiskey is made typically from a combination of cereal grains and distilled three times resulting in a spirit that some describe as smoother and lighter
